在互联网时代,数据如同石油,是企业发展的关键资源。网络爬虫作为数据采集的重要工具,正助力着企业开启数据新纪元。

网络爬虫,顾名思义,是一种自动抓取网页内容的程序。它通过模拟浏览器行为,获取目标网页的数据,如文本、图片、链接等。
网络爬虫的工作流程主要包括以下几个步骤:
Python作为一种功能强大的编程语言,在爬虫开发中得到了广泛应用。下面,我们将通过一个简单的例子,展示如何用Python编写网络爬虫。
在进行爬虫开发之前,需要安装以下Python库:
使用requests库发送GET请求,获取网页内容:
import requests
url = "http://example.com"
response = requests.get
html = response.text
使用BeautifulSoup解析HTML内容,提取关键信息:
from bs4 import BeautifulSoup
soup = BeautifulSoup
title = soup.title.text
print
假设我们需要提取网页中的所有链接地址,可以使用findall方法获取所有标签,并提取其中的href属性:
links = soup.findall
for link in links:
print)
将爬取的数据保存到CSV文件:
import pandas as pd
data = {'links': [link.get for link in links]}
df = pd.DataFrame
df.to_csv
除了手动编写爬虫,市面上还有许多成熟的爬虫框架和工具,如Scrapy、Selenium、PySpider等,可以帮助开发者更高效地进行网页数据抓取。
在实际操作中,网络爬虫可能会遇到以下挑战:
为了提高爬虫性能和效率,以下是一些优化技巧:
针对常见的反爬虫机制,以下是一些应对策略:
在抓取数据时,必须遵守相关法律法规,尊重目标网站的权利。许多网站在robots.txt文件中明确声明了哪些内容可以被爬虫抓取,哪些内容禁止爬取。
网络爬虫技术在数据采集和分析中发挥着重要作用。通过本文的介绍,相信您已经对网络爬虫有了更深入的了解。在实际操作中,不断积累经验,优化技巧,相信您能成为一名优秀的爬虫开发者。欢迎用实际体验验证观点。
# 过高
# 多线程
# 为了防止
# 您能
# 上还
# 主要包括
# 可以帮助
# 您已经
# 企业发展
# 第三方
# 验证码
# 可以使用
# 有许多
# 所需
# 在实际
# 是一种
# 互联网
# 应对策略
# 相关法律法规
# 数据采集
相关文章:
“零售新引擎:小程序赋能未来购物”
《SEO秘籍:网站优化实战指南》
“智能作文助手,轻松提升文采!”
SEO入门到精通:全方位SEO解析指南
SEO关键词推广费用优化策略:高效提升流量转化
智能采集,内容管理新利器
“精准定位,轻资产运营,低成本营销”
SEO内容精炼大师
SEO流量翻倍秘籍:高效排名攻略
小程序商城运营:便捷高效,触手可及。
“欲罢不能,狂飙盛宴,赛车网游广告新体验”
纺织SEO,提升网站流量,优化排名一网打尽
SEO伴侣,网站优化神器
新站SEO快速崛起,关键词优化策略一网打尽。
中小企业网络营销攻略:精准发力,高效转化
AI写作助手,创作无忧
“百度资源库,一搜即达”
高效外链布局,提升网站SEO权重
株洲谷歌SEO,助力企业营销腾飞!
黑帽SEO神器,快速上位利器
常州SEO外链优化,郑州网站SEO服务
峡江SEO,精准优化,提升排名
上海SEO加速,企业网站排名飞跃
如何挑性价比高SEO服务?选最优方案!
商水SEO专家,助力网站排名起飞
全网营销,掌握关键步骤,高效推广无忧。
合肥专业SEO优化服务
“病句修改器,轻松攻克写作难题”
小程序流量爆发,价值尽显无疑
选性价比SEO服务,明智之选!
打造SEO专题页,吸睛引流利器!
“高效SEO工具,整站优化首选”
SEO利器:网站排名加速秘籍
SEO营销引擎智优加速
网络营销,触达无限,效益翻倍。
SEO优化,多领域品牌曝光加速器。
网站SEO内优化,高效报价,性价比高
株洲SEO专家,精准营销方案提供商
搜行者SEO——高效权重提升专家
优化主题,提升SEO效果
昆明SEO霸屏,快速提升排名
Optimize阜康英文SEO, Boost Global Visibility
连接人心,营销新境界。
猪蹄SEO加速,网站排名飞升神器
株洲SEO优化,助力企业突破营销瓶颈
SEO代运营,突破营销瓶颈,引爆精准流量
【收藏】分享10个普通人可以操作的有效引流方法
微信小程序开发,商家新机遇!
昆山SEO,高效优化,提升排名
2022移动营销,聚焦四大关键策略
*请认真填写需求信息,我们会在24小时内与您取得联系。